New Patient
An individual who is receiving medical treatment from a physician or healthcare facility for the first time, or after a significant lapse in care or services from the provider.
Categorization Scheduling
A method of organizing or planning tasks and events by separating them into distinct categories or times.
Cluster Scheduling
A method of organizing tasks or events into clustered groups to enhance efficiency, often used in computational tasks or healthcare appointment systems.
Wave Scheduling
A method of appointment scheduling where patients are scheduled in blocks or waves at the top of the hour to maximize efficiency.
